I wore the viral $2,000 Hypershell X Ultra exoskeleton, and it supercharged my legs

The article describes the author's experience using the Hypershell X Ultra, a $2,000 exoskeleton designed to enhance the wearer's leg strength and mobility. The author wore the exoskeleton and was surprised by the immediate benefits it provided. The exoskeleton is a wearable device that attaches to the user's legs, providing extra power and support. According to the author, the device significantly improved their leg strength and made tasks like walking and climbing stairs much easier. The author noted that the exoskeleton felt natural and comfortable to wear, with no significant adjustments required. While the Hypershell X Ultra is relatively expensive, the author suggests that the benefits it provides may be worth the cost for some users, particularly those with physical limitations or demanding jobs. The article highlights the potential of exoskeleton technology to enhance human capabilities and suggests that such devices may become more widely adopted in the future.
